Output 5760462eb2520bfeea74c4a4c22cb2488d54d91bd2d51ece0e0c48bd2da4a892:2

value
1638985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766552aca339444865501c091effafd806b6a664 OP_EQUAL
address
3CV33DoPZtRMTq1LeGaKKoBe6SqvFTQzCu
transaction
5760462eb2520bfeea74c4a4c22cb2488d54d91bd2d51ece0e0c48bd2da4a892
spent
true